Career Role Description
Space Debris Mitigation Engineer Develop and implement innovative solutions for active debris removal and collision avoidance, leveraging advanced technologies. High demand for expertise in orbital mechanics and space systems engineering.
Space Situational Awareness Analyst Track and analyze space debris, predict potential collisions, and advise on mitigation strategies. Requires strong analytical skills and proficiency in data analysis software.
Space Debris Research Scientist Conduct research into the dynamics of space debris, develop improved models for predicting long-term evolution, and contribute to international collaboration on space debris mitigation. Requires a strong academic background and publication record.
Space Policy and Regulation Specialist (Space Debris) Develop and implement policies and regulations related to space debris mitigation. Requires legal expertise and understanding of international space law.
